Steve...it might take some work to really get it dialed in. But once that happens, it's pretty damn accurate. For example: My first few times I was off on my water volumes. Then I boiled 5 gallons of water for an hour to get my hourly boil off rate. Once I had that figured (among a few others), my volumes were damn near dead nuts on, and have been ever since.
